Program Purpose:

In 2015, with the support of NSERC, Canadas Technology Access Centres (TACs) established a formal, member-driven, national network the Réseau TACCAT Network, which was later re-branded as Tech-Access Canada | Tech-Accès Canada. Tech-Access Canada started as a two-year pilot project with a dedicated secretariat to leverage lessons learned by the TACs as a basis for supporting excellence in industry-focused applied research at Canadian colleges. x000D

The Tech-Access Canada network is co-funded by the member TACs and NSERC. It is advantageous to promote a cohesive identity and brand for the TACs to foster greater external awareness of their collective ability to serve industry, while enhancing the individual capacities and specializations of TACs to deliver applied research and innovation services to firms.x000D

As a permanent entity, Tech-Access Canada will continue to strengthen the brand for Technology Access Centres across Canada, and raise awareness of the innovative capabilities and capacities of the individual centres to external audiences. Developing standards of practice on which present and future TACs can usefully base their practice, will provide Canadian industry with access to high-quality services and experiences across the varying institutions and sectors served by the TACs.
